I used two Flourishes sets to make my DT card: Seaside Life and Beach Life. I really love both of these sets!! The shells were stamped with Memento Tuxedo Black on Flourishes card stock and colored with Copics. They were trimmed out and coated with Crystal Effects. I also used the shells to stamp around the perimeter of the Soft Suede layer in Versamark and then clear embossed them for texture. The DP is from the K&Co. Sea Glass stack. I bought it a year ago and hardly used it. Now I've used it twice in the past couple of weeks - great DP!!

I layered the Soft Suede and the DP together, stitched around the edge and then cut a window with the Labels 1 Spellbinders die. Then a frame was cut by taping the die used to cut the window and the next larger size together, being very careful to make sure the gap was equi-distant all the way around. This configuration was used to cut a frame in the Soft Suede.

I used Dusty Durango for the outer shell and the inside window because I thought it mimicked the firey ocean sunset. I cut a piece larger than the window and embossed it with the Cuttlebug Moroccan Screen EF and layered the serene ocean scene over it. The beach sign was made with some Cosmo Cricket DP that looked like wood. I stamped the sentiment in Vintage Photo Distress Ink and mounted in on a toothpick (coated with Vintage Photo distress ink too).

Update: A reader asked about the fishing net - did I purchase it or make it. I made it - LOL! I looked all over for one to buy, couldn't find one and resorted to tying string together to make one. And wouldn't you know it. I was in Marshall's yesterday and they had a little bundle of shells all tied up in a pretty little net for $1.99. Of course, I snatched it up so I'm set for next time!
